Sam Kirya - Bugema University Kampala Campus Counseling Psychologist
Personal Experience

A counseling Psychologist with Masters degree in Counseling Psychology, Certified EMDR Practitioner, C-Suite Executive Mentor and over 10 years of teaching university mental health professionals and corporate teams as resilience and wellbeing expert specializing in both physical and mental resilience, energy and change Management.

Sam has handled several cases of change management and workplace issues in number of NGO’s and other work settings such as Danish Refugee Council ( DRC), Adventist Relief Agency ( ADRA), Lutheran World Federation ( LWF), Uganda Revenue Authority ( URA), Uganda Breweries Limited, National Social Security Fund( NSSF), Uganda National Oil Company ( UNOC) etc.

It is Sam’s mission to make it as easy as possible for employers to create a culture of wellbeing where employees thrive, and businesses excel. With over 5 years’ experience at the forefront of the workplace wellbeing industry, he is well positioned to support our clients to drive their wellbeing agenda.

Bugema University’s Kampala Campus, established in 2005, represents a significant expansion of the university’s mission to provide holistic Christian education in Uganda. Initially, the campus operated as an evening satellite center at the Uganda Union of Seventh-day Adventists Headquarters in Makerere, primarily serving working professionals seeking flexible learning schedules. In 2009, the university acquired a dedicated facility along Muganzi Awongererwa Road, off Bwaise–Kavule Road, providing a permanent home for the Kampala Campus.

The Kampala Campus was officially accredited by the National Council for Higher Education in 2017, affirming its commitment to academic excellence and adherence to national educational standards. It offers a range of undergraduate programs in Business, Social Sciences, Education (Arts), and Informatics and Computing. Postgraduate studies are conducted on Sundays and/or online, accommodating the diverse needs of its student body.

As the first of Bugema University’s satellite centers in Uganda, the Kampala Campus continues to embody the institution’s motto, “Excellence in Service,” by providing accessible, quality education to a diverse student population.​
